def password_input(driver, password): """ Input password to password field :param driver: browser web driver :param password: user password """ BasePage.send_keys(driver, locator=Locators.password_input_locator, some_keys=password)
def login_input(driver, login): """ Input email address to login field :param driver: browser web driver :param login: user email address """ BasePage.send_keys(driver, locator=Locators.login_input_locator, some_keys=login)
def input_download_file_name(driver, name): """ Input file name to the Download Name field :param driver: browser web driver :param name: name for file that we will download """ BasePage.send_keys(driver, Locators.download_name_field_locator, some_keys=name)
def input_product_name_to_filter(driver, product_name): """ Enter product name to the product filter :param driver: browser web driver :param product_name: product name by that we will filter products """ BasePage.send_keys(driver, locator=Locators.product_name_filter_locator, some_keys=product_name)
def input_model(driver, model): """ Input model to the model field for product that we want to add :param driver: browser web driver :param model: model of the new product """ BasePage.send_keys(driver, locator=Locators.model_input_field_locator, some_keys=model)
def input_meta_tag(driver, meta_tag): """ Input meta tag for new product :param driver: browser web driver :param meta_tag: meta tag of product that we want to add """ BasePage.send_keys(driver, locator=Locators.meta_title_locator, some_keys=meta_tag)
def input_product_name(driver, product_name): """ Input product name in add new product menu :param driver: browser web driver :param product_name: name of the product that we want to add """ BasePage.send_keys(driver, locator=Locators.name_input_field_locator, some_keys=product_name)